Q: Is 3,340,442 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 3,340,442 is not a prime number.

Why is 3,340,442 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 3340442 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 14 269 538 887 1,774 1,883 3,766 6,209 12,418 238,603 477,206 1,670,221 and 3,340,442, with no remainder.

Since 3,340,442 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,340,442, it is not a prime number.
